- 一键上传插件jquery.ocupload.js的使用
- 普通上传实现
- 这种方式需要提供一个上传按钮
<form action="abc" target="myiframe"> <input type="file" name="excelFile"> <input type="submit"> </form> <!-- 1.为了让上传后,不跳转到其它页面,可以在当前页添加一个ifame来显示服务器的返回数据 2.为了用户体验好点,可以把iframe的宽高设置为0--> <iframe name="myiframe" style="width:0;height:0"></iframe> </body> |
- 使用jquery.ocupload-1..js插件
- jquery.ocupload-1.1.2.js就是一个js库,它用于一键文件上传
- 使用coupload一旦选择完文件,就会自动上传
- 使用步骤
- 第一步:导入jquery.js和jquery.ocupload.js
- 第二步:定义一个上传文件按钮,监听事件,调用ocupload的上传方法
- 代码:
<input type="button" id="excel_upload_btn" value="上传文件"/> <script type="text/javascript"> $(function() { $("#excel_upload_btn").upload({ action:"abc", name:"excelFile" }); }); </script> |
- 查看ocupload的原码,还有其它属性可以用
options = $.extend({ name:'file', enctype:'multipart/form-data', action:'', autoSubmit:true, onSubmit:function() {}, onComplete:function() {}, onSelect:function() {}, params: {} }, options); |
版权声明:本文为qq_32659773原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。